Nucleon-nucleon bremsstrahlung
AIP Conference Proceedings, 1978The nucleon‐nucleon bremsstrahlung amplitude through order k depends on the NN wavefunction within the strong interaction volume and on the two‐body magnetic dipole moment, both of which are unknown. Meson exchange currents have bee included by several authors to account for parts of the magnetic moment. The wavefunction is of major interest.

Nucleon-Nucleon Bremsstrahlung
1994One of the most fundamental problems in Nuclear Physics is that of understanding the nuclear force acting between nucleons as well as the limitations implied by eliminating other (subnucleonic) degrees-of-freedom. In principle, the nuclear force should be derived from Quantum Chromodynamics(QCD) which nowadays is believed to be the theory of strong ...

The Nucleon-Nucleon Interaction
2014The nucleon-nucleon interaction and its description are fundamental not only by themselves, but also as input to more recent attempts to move theoretically into regions of the nuclear chart with three, four, and more-nucleon systems with Faddeev, Faddev-Jakubovski, effective-field theoretical, no-core shell-model, and other “ab initio” methods.
